On October 10, Russian invaders massively shelled the cities of Ukraine. The State Emergency Service showed a photo of the consequences of missile strikes.

Russia is defeated at the front, so it continues to fight with the civilian population. The State Emergency Service published the most important information about the consequences of massive shelling on October 10 civil infrastructure in 12 regions and the city of Kyiv. In total, more than 30 fires broke out, but they were quickly extinguished.

More than a thousand rescuers and about 120 units of the State Emergency Service equipment were involved in extinguishing the flames.

Pay attention! By preliminary information, 19 people died. Another 105 people were injured.

Power supply situation

As of 07:00 on October 11, 301 settlements remain without power. In particular, in the following regions:

  • Kyiv;
  • Lviv;
  • Sumy;
  • Ternopil;
  • Khmelnytsky.

22 power plants operate to provide electricity:

  • 15 of them support electricity in healthcare facilities
  • 7 power plants are involved in the maintenance of critical infrastructure.

Power engineers report that they have resumed power supply in 3571 settlements in the Poltava, Sumy, Ternopil, Lvov, Kyiv and Khmelnytsky regions.

Massive attack on Ukraine on October 10

  • At 08:30 “arrived” in the capital. The missiles hit the Shevchenkovsky and Solomensky districts of the city of Kyiv, this information was confirmed by local authorities. Subsequently, the enemy attacked other areas of the capital – civilian infrastructure suffered. In the evening it became known that there were casualties among the civilian population.
  • During the air raid at about 9 o'clock, explosions were heard in Khmelnitsky, Zhytomyr and Ternopil. Local authorities reported that air defense was working.
  • Subsequently, it became known about explosions in other regions of Ukraine, in particular, in Lviv, Kremenchug, Krivoy Rog, Odessa, Kharkov, Konotop and other cities. Read more in the article Channel 24.
  • The Ukrainian authorities immediately reacted to the situation. President Volodymyr Zelensky recorded an urgent video message in which he said that the Russians were attacking the power grid and wanted to destroy the Ukrainians; and Foreign Minister Kuleba said that he was returning from a tour of Africa to contact international partners on the situation.
